Transaction 5344ef8ccf7381522ba2514757e87093466eb60a9a5c283ee89a5853cbbc99be
1 Input
1 Output
-
5344ef8ccf7381522ba2514757e87093466eb60a9a5c283ee89a5853cbbc99be:0
- value
- 176990
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6c6a8ef67c8fcfccf6ca120f9e08751d4bdae1d
- address
- bc1qcmr23mm8er70enmv5ys0ncy8282tmtsaj4rxwr